Recombinant HEK293T cells stably overexpress coronavirus SARS-CoV-2 spike protein on the surface. The surface expression of SARS-CoV-2 spike protein is validated by FACS analysis. This stable cell line product is designed for screening antibodies against SARS-CoV-2 spike protein, as well as for measuring binding affinity and stability of antibody based biologics that bind with spike protein. Background |
Sever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) is an enveloped, positive-sense, single-stranded RNA virus that causes coronavirus disease 2019 (COVID-19). Virus particles include the RNA genetic material and structural proteins needed for invasion of host cells. Once inside the cell, the infecting RNA is used to encode structural proteins that make virus particles, nonstructural proteins that direct virus assembly, transcription, replication and host control, and accessory proteins whose function has not been determined. The structural proteins of SARS-CoV-2 include the envelope protein (E), spike or surface glycoprotein (S), membrane protein (M), and the nucleocapsid protein (N). The spike glycoprotein is found on the outside of the virus particle and gives coronaviruses their crown-like appearance. This glycoprotein mediates attachment of the virus particle and entry into the host cell. S protein is an important target for vaccine development, antibody therapies and diagnostic antigen-based tests. |

Figure 1: FACS analysis of cell surface expression of SARS-CoV-2 spike protein on HEK293T cells. HEK293T/Spike cells (blue) and negative control HEK293T cells (grey) were probed using ACE-2 Fc Chimera, Human (Cat. No. Z03516, GenScript) and Alexa Fluor 647 conjugated Goat anti-Human IgG (H+L) Cross-Adsorbed Secondary Antibody (Cat. No. A-21445, Thermo Fisher).
